赞
踩
工作中,有时我们想在GIt的提交记录中,回退到某个版本,该怎么操作呢?
边学边练,一起开始操作吧!!
这里准备了代码库,其中 “git的版本回退.docx”文件,为本次演示的文件。
该文件提交了两次最新记录,提交记录1 和 提交记录2 两个版本。
点击最新的“提交记录2”版本的文件内容,可以分别看到第一次提交的内容和第二次提交内容。
那么想从“提交记录2”版本 回滚到“提交记录1”版本,就在准备要回滚的版本提交记录上“点击右键”,点击“重置此版本”。
点击确认
提示已经回退成功了
这时我们回到版本库,可以看到“git的版本回退.docx”文件已经回退成功了,文件处于“提交记录2”的编辑状态,只需要右键进行还原即可。
还原成功,点击文件查看,只剩下了“提交记录1”内容。
我们再次右键ShowLog可以看到,本地仓库版本已经到了“提交记录1”,“提交记录2”已经删除。说明本地仓库的回滚是成功的。
我们切换到远端仓库可以看到,远端的版本并没有回滚成功。
这时我们需要将本地仓库的版本强推到远端去,在本地仓库右键点击推送。
点击“强制覆盖”,确认后推送成功.
这是我们再右键ShowLog,查看远端仓库, 版本信息与本地版本信息保持一致.
下课,嘿嘿嘿!!!
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。